Team Managers Level 1 and 2 Workshops 21st August 2010

Level 1: Local Competitions

Date:          Saturday 21st August 2010

Venue:       Arbroath Sports Centre

Time:          09.30 - 12.30

Content:   

To provide a basic understanding of the role of a Team Manager

To provide a simple guidelines for good team management

To provide "Top Tips" to assist Club Team Managers and DRP Team Managers dealing with young swimmers

Level 2: Overnight Stays & Travel Abroad

Date:         Saturday 21st August 2010

Venue:       Arbroath Sports Centre

Time:          13.00 - 17.00

Pre Requisite: Team Manager Level 1

Content: 

To provide further skills and understanding of the Team Manager role

To develop the understanding of team management and coaching roles and team dynamics

To develop further understanding of child protection issues

To provide and develop Team Managers with basic skills for dealing with young swimmers and young adults in an overnight stay / travel abroad context

About Scottish Swimming
As the national governing body for swimming in Scotland, Scottish Swimming represents our clubs, swim schools, aquatic disciplines, and thousands of talented and committed volunteers across the entire swimmer pathway from development and healthy living through to performance.
